Does the Netherlands use progressive penalty systems?

Answer

Yes, the Netherlands uses several progressive penalty systems:

  • Demerit points licence for novice licence holders [6]
  • Demerit points licence for alcohol offenders [7]
  • Recidivism scheme for multiple offenders [8]
  • Recidivism schemes for various offences: speeding, insufficient headway, driving without a licence, maximum construction speed moped, driving against the traffic [8].

If traffic violations that are included in the demerit points systems are committed and recorded twice within a five year period, this automatically results in the driver’s licence being declared invalid (demerit points licence for alcohol offenders) or to suspension of the licence in combination with a mandatory driving test (demerit points system for novice drivers). It must be noted that the offender can apply for a new driving test immediately after the measure has been applied to once more obtain a valid licence.

The recidivism schemes mentioned above usually lead to a suspension of the licence, in combination with a fine or other sanction. The recidivism scheme for multiple traffic offenders differs from other recidivism schemes in two respects [8]:

  1. The multiple offenders scheme focuses not so much on a specific kind of traffic violation but on different types of traffic offences all of a similar, potentially dangerous or impeding nature. This scheme brings together these facts; the relation between which together provides a picture of the driver’s traffic behaviour.
  2. In the other recidivism scheme it is customary that one prior offence with irrevocable settlement leads to the transfer of the second case to the Public Prosecution Service for settlement. In the multiple offenders system, three prior irrevocable violations must have been committed after which the fourth offence, provided it meets the criteria, is handed over to the Public Prosecution Service. The Public Prosecution Service may then decide on a more severe penalty.

Progressive penalty systems in traffic

A progressive penalty system encompasses heavier or more far-reaching sanctions being imposed as one commits more offences.
